The term "fashioner" may not be one you encounter on a daily basis, but it carries significant meaning in the realms of art, design, and style. Derived from the verb "to fashion", this word encapsulates the essence of creation, innovation, and the unique process of bringing ideas to life.

At its core, a fashioner is someone who shapes or creates something, often with a focus on aesthetic elements. This concept can be applied broadly to various fields, including fashion design, architecture, and even digital content creation. In this article, we will explore the definition of "fashioner," its implications in different industries, and how it relates to the ever-evolving world of fashion.

Definition of a Fashioner

A fashioner is essentially a creator or designer who plays a pivotal role in developing styles, trends, and concepts. This role requires not only technical skills but also a deep understanding of cultural and societal influences. In many cases, fashioners are innovators who challenge norms and push boundaries to express individuality through their art.

The Role of Fashioners in Other Industries

While the word “fashioner” is often associated with clothing and accessories, it extends beyond the fashion realm. In architecture, for instance, fashioners can be architects who design buildings, sculptors who create art installations, or graphic designers who develop visual branding. Each of these roles requires an understanding of form, function, and style, demonstrating that the act of fashioning is a universal creative endeavor.
